Malta is considering what role it can play in training Libyan coastguards, National Security Minister Carmelo Abela said today.
Speaking during a courtesy visit with General Mikhail Kostarakos, chairman of the European Union Military Committee (EUMC), who is on an official visit to Malta, the minister said Libya’s return to stability and normality was very high on Malta’s agenda.
The EUMC provides the EU’s Political and Security Committee, which is responsible for the EU's Common Foreign and Security Policy and Common Security and Defence Policy.
Mr Abela and General Kostarakos’s discussion touched upon, the reawakening of the route taking migrants south of Crete towards the centre of the Mediterranean, as well as Malta’s preparations for the Presidency of the Council of the EU in the first six months of 2017.
